You can leave automotive masking tape on your car depends on the type of tape, the weather conditions, and how much tape you have applied. In general, you should remove masking tape within 6-8 hours after painting. However, it is essential to remove the tape as soon as the paint dries to avoid potential adhesive residue or damage to the car's paintwork. If you're unsure about the recommended duration for a particular tape, it's best to refer to the manufacturer's guidelines for optimal results.

Here are some tips for removing masking tape from your car:

Start by warming up the tape. You can do this by using a hair dryer or heat gun. This will make the adhesive easier to remove.

Peel the tape back slowly. If you pull too hard, you could damage the paint job.

Use a solvent to remove any residue. A mild solvent, such as WD-40, will help to dissolve the adhesive residue.

 

By following these tips, you can safely remove masking tape from your car without damaging the paint job.
